Compare all specifications:
1984 Alfa Romeo 33 | 1986 Daihatsu Leeza |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Daihatsu |
Model | 33 | Leeza |
Year Released | 1984 | 1986 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1351 cc | 548 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 3 cylinders |
Engine Type | boxer | in-line |
Horse Power | 78 HP | 0 HP |
Engine Bore Size | 80 mm | 62 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 67.2 mm | 60.5 mm |
Drive Type | Front |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 4 doors | 3 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 910 kg | 570 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4020 mm | 3200 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1620 mm | 1400 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1310 mm | 1340 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2520 mm | 2140 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 50 L | 28 L |
